Một mạng máy tính có các trung tâm dữ liệu ở Boston, Chicago, Denver, Detroit, New York này và SanDiego. Không có đường dây điện thoại trực tiếp, theo một chiều từ Boston đến Chicago, từ Boston đếnDetroit, từ Chicago đến Detroit, từ Detroit đến Denver, và từ New York tới San Diego.Giả sử R là mối quan hệ có chứa (a, b), nếu có một dòng điện thoại từ Trung tâm dữ liệu trong một chorằng trong b. Làm thế nào chúng ta có thể xác định nếu đó là một số liên kết (có thể gián tiếp) bao gồm một hoặcThêm đường dây điện thoại từ một trong những trung tâm khác? Bởi vì không phải tất cả các liên kết trực tiếp, chẳng hạn như cácliên kết từ Boston đến Denver đi qua Detroit, R không thể được sử dụng trực tiếp đến câu trả lời này.Trong ngôn ngữ của quan hệ, R không phải là tương lai, vì vậy nó không chứa tất cả các cặp có thểliên kết. Như chúng tôi sẽ hiển thị trong phần này, chúng tôi có thể tìm thấy tất cả các cặp Trung tâm dữ liệu có một liên kếtbằng cách xây dựng một mối quan hệ ngoại S có R như vậy đó là một tập hợp con của mỗi bóngcác mối quan hệ có chứa R. Ở đây, S là các mối quan hệ vật nhỏ nhất chứa R. Mối quan hệ này làgọi là đóng cửa từ lóng của R
đang được dịch, vui lòng đợi..
